Ear and nose piercing is done on the body parts using a pointed needle-like object and jewellery is inserted in the place.

The possible negative outcomes from Jack’s decisions are:

  • Option 1: Tetanus

  • Option 2: Nerve damage

  • Option 4: Allergic reaction

  • Option 5: Hepatitis

This can be explained as:

  • Tetanus is a bacterial illness that concerns the jaw muscles and seals them. It can be caused by punctured areas.

  • Nerves lying below skin surfaces can get injured due to sharp objects.

  • An allergic reaction can occur due to unsafe needle piercing as they can have bacteria and other microbes on them.

  • Hepatitis or liver damage can happen due to the use of the same unhygienic needle.

Therefore, except hearing loss all are possible outcomes.
